For the 2025 school year, there are 15 public preschools serving 5,492 students in Berkeley County, WV.
The top ranked public preschools in Berkeley County, WV are Burke Street Elementary School, Rosemont Elementary School and Inwood Primary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Berkeley County, WV public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 43% (versus the West Virginia public pre school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 39% (versus the 41% statewide average). Pre schools in Berkeley County have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of West Virginia public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 29%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the West Virginia public preschool average of 11% (majority Black).
